Quick answers
Did TX HB 2814 pass?
No. TX HB 2814 died when the 89th Legislature (2025 Regular Session) adjourned without final action on it. Bills that die this way are sometimes reintroduced in a later session. Latest recorded action (2025-05-19): Referred to Criminal Justice
What is TX HB 2814 about?
TX HB 2814 is a bill in the 89th Legislature (2025 Regular Session) titled “Relating to providing children committed to the Texas Juvenile Justice Department with certain documents on discharge or release.”.
Who sponsors TX HB 2814?
Plesa, Lowe, Collier are the primary sponsors of TX HB 2814, joined by 2 cosponsors.
